The first Dyson Ball cylinder vacuum in a miniature

Posted in Daily Updates on February 22nd, 2012 by Huby Appliance Repairs | No Comments »

Dyson has launched its first lightweight cylinder vacuum with Ball technology for stable manoeuvring around the tightest corners. The miniature DC38 has been engineered for smaller homes while maintaining the performance of a large vacuum cleaner.
Sitting on a ball, DC38 is lightweight, manoeuvrable and has a low centre of gravity for negotiating tight turns and getting around furniture.
Coupled with a new central steering system, the machine is light to pull, without snagging on corners or the carpet pile. It is equipped with Dyson’s Radial Root Cyclone technology.
James Dyson commented on the launch of the new cleaner: “We thrive on engineering challenges, and our first Dyson Ball cylinder posed quite a few. Cramming over 100 components into the ball itself. Compressing the airways, concealing the motor and ducting and devising a new steering mechanism. We’ve miniaturised the technology to deliver our most manoeuvrable cylinder vacuum yet.”
